Applications Across Sectors
Utilities
- Asset Management: Utility companies can map and monitor pipelines, power lines, and water systems. Real-time updates ensure quick identification of issues and better maintenance planning.
- Safety Enhancements: GIS helps multiple utility teams mark underground assets to avoid damage during maintenance, ensuring safer operations across water, gas, and electric services.
Retail
- Location Intelligence: GIS integrates with cloud services to analyze foot traffic, customer demographics, and competitor locations for optimal site selection.
- Supply Chain Optimization: By overlaying real-time sales data with weather, traffic, and delivery routes, retailers can streamline logistics and improve customer satisfaction.
Public Services
- Election Monitoring: Interactive maps displaying live election results down to local levels foster transparency and public engagement.
- Disaster Response: GIS aids emergency teams in mapping evacuation zones, updating flood data, and optimizing resource allocation during crises.

Real-World Examples
- Utilities: A gas utility overlays seismic zone data with pipeline locations to identify vulnerabilities and prioritize reinforcements.
- Retail: A national chain uses GIS to analyze customer behavior and optimize store locations based on demographic and spatial data.
- Public Services: Governments use ArcGIS Online to manage COVID-19 vaccination rollouts by visualizing population density, healthcare facility locations, and logistical routes.
